Output 59d6ab46f21dce53bf5919c306b533a1ff4951a1951c2bda5bd2d9e5f067cecf:1

value
40258440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d906408ddee732fa97febb4cfeb59e09535774ad OP_EQUAL
address
MTggMTwuPNngBZe7a2oK6iM4ahGDx2XVJh
transaction
59d6ab46f21dce53bf5919c306b533a1ff4951a1951c2bda5bd2d9e5f067cecf
spent
true